At Raumai on Tuesday there was a good entry of sheep and cattle. Quotations: Store ewes 9s Bd, weaners (small) IGs to 20s 6d, wenner steers 27s 6d to 86s Gd, mixed weaners 85s, wcaiicr heifers 29s ud to 325, iveaher heifers (good) £2 4s 6d and £3 7s for an extra good pen, yearling steers £2 lss, iifteen-months steers £3 6s, 24-year steers £5 4s 6d, store cows £3 13s 6d to £3 10s, cows in calf £4 os to £4 17s 6d, bulls £2 5s to £8 15s. Abraham and Williams. At Johnsonville there was a small yarding of bullocks and a heavy ohe of fiieep. Prices: Prime heavy bullocks £lO IDs to £ll, prime bullocks £9 17s 6d to £lO ss, fat cows £6. venters 23s to 30s. prime wethers 17s 6d to 18s 3d. good wethers 16s 6d to 17s, prime ewes 16s 2d to 16s Bd, good ewes 15s Gd to 15s 9d, light 14s 6d to 15s, prime lambs 14s 4d to 1-is 6d, good lambs T2a 9d to 13s. Store Pigs. —Large 32s to 375, smaller sorts 22b to 28s, weaners 13s to IGs. BUBNSIDii. DUN LB IN, February 5. At Burnside to-day 131 fat cattle were yarded. This was a small entry, and competition was keen at prices fully 10s to Xss per head in advance of last week's rates- The yarding was a mixed one, consisting chiefly of cows and heifer's. Best bullocks made £l3 10s to £l4 7s Gd, good £ll 10s to £l2 15s, best Cows and heifers £lO to £lO 7s Cd, good £8 to £9 10s. Fat Sheep.—2292 were penned. The bulk were medium weight good butchers sorts, which were keenly competed for at prices about 2s per head in advance ot last week’s rates. Heavy weights sold at about last week’s fates; Best wethers 23S Gd to 255, extra to 26s Gd, good 21s to 235, best ewes 21s to 22s 3d, good 18a to 20s Gd. Fat Lambs.—3lo were penned. Owing to the small yarding prices were firmer, some pens being Is Bd dearer than last week. Best 16s 6d to 18s Gd. good 15s to X6s.
